Willkommen im Online-Support von SoSci Survey.

Hier bekommen Sie schnelle und fundierte Antworten von anderen Projektleitern und direkt von SoSci Survey.

→ Eine Frage stellen


Welcome to the SoSci Survey online support.

Simply ask a question to quickly get answers from other professionals, and directly from SoSci Survey.

→ Ask a Question

0 votes

Ich habe den Pretest erfolgreich und ohne fehlermeldung abgeschlossen. Nachdem ich bei Projekt-Einstellungen auf ab heute geklickt habe, habe ich den Link an Freunde versendet. Dort wird eine Fehlermeldung angezeigt im PHP Code auf Seite 2 – auf Seite 2 gibt es jedoch keinen PHP Code.

Hiiiilfeeee

Danke und lg
charlotte

in SoSci Survey (dt.) by s103154 (120 points)

1 Answer

0 votes

Bitte posten Sie doch den genauen Wortlaut der Fehlermeldung - dann ist es mit der Antwort etwas einfacher...

Eine Möglichkeit ist, dass Sie unter Fragebogen zusammenstellen nicht nur einen, sondern zwei Fragebögen angelegt haben. In diesem Fall haben Sie vielleicht den einen getestet und der andere ist als Standard eingestellt und wird beim Aufruf des Fragebogen-Links angezeigt?!

by SoSci Survey (92k points)
Hallo,

der genaue Wortlaut der Fehlermeldung ist
"im PHP trat ein Fehler auf.
Fehler im Fragebogen: syntax error, unexpected 'return' (T_RETURN)
Zeile:2
PHP Code
001 if(
002 return 'ok';



Nun habe ich den Pretest noch einmal durchgeführt als der Fragebogen online war (also ab 26.11.18), jetzt funktioniert er manchmal und manchmal nicht, dann kommt die folgende Meldung:

Die Variable PBAP gibt es nicht in diesem Projekt daher kann kein Antwort-Wert ermittelt werden.
Haben Sie auf der in der Fehlermeldung bezeichneten Seite PHP-Code? Haben Sie unter "Fragebogen zusammenstellen" mehrere Fragebögen?
Ich habe nur einen Fragebogen unter "Fragebogen zusammenstellen".. daran kann es also leider nicht liegen.

Ich habe eine Seite mit PHP Codes im Fragebogen.
Der PHP-Code Fehler scheint sich nun in Luft aufgelöst zu haben, da nun nur mehr der 2. Fehler angezeigt wird, dass die Variable nicht ermittelt werden kann.
...